Description
It is intended the development of a technology transfer package designed to increase the
productivity and quality of grape cultivation in the Cartago region, Costa Rica, in a protected
environment that facilitates the adoption of innovative and advanced practices to increase its
productivity and quality is pursued, considering the specific geographical and climatic
context, the optimization of available resources and the proper training of farmers in the use
of the proposed technology.
To achieve this, the characterization of existing production units in Cartago will be carried
out, mainly those linked to the national high-tech program project for the economic
reactivation of the agricultural sector (AGRINNOVACION 4.0) in the Eastern Central Region
of Cartago of the Ministry of Agriculture and Livestock (MAG), which coincide with the area
established for the project, which will imply a detailed diagnosis that will consider factors
such as size of the farms, geographical location, prevailing climatic conditions, available
infrastructure and the workforce, such as basic element to establish the context in which the
cultivation of grapes in a protected environment will be implemented.
The design of crop establishment in protected environment will include the selection of the
most suitable grape varieties for the environment, the design of an efficient irrigation system,
soil preparation and planting planning. The basis of this design will be to provide farmers
with the necessary guidelines to successfully carry out the establishment phase of the grape
crop in three stages: (1) Implementation of the crop establishment plan, ensuring that the
recommendations are strictly followed of the planting design plan. (2) Implementation of a
maintenance program that covers critical aspects such as pruning, fertilization, pest and
disease control, and adequate irrigation. This ensures healthy growth and optimal grape
production. (3) Design and implementation of a continuous monitoring plan for the crop,
which will incorporate advanced technological tools, such as soil moisture sensors and
weather stations, to collect relevant data on the status of the crop. The data collected will be
used to make informed decisions and adjust growing practices based on agricultural,
climatological, and environmental needs.
The process focuses on the transfer of the technologies associated with each of the three
stages of crop establishment to the project beneficiaries, focused on the interpretation of this
data and making informed decisions to guarantee efficient management of the crop.
